Garlic Shrimp With Basil & Tomatoes

ingredients
- 473.18 ml grape tomatoes, halved (cherry tomatoes will also work)
- 29.58-44.37 ml fresh basil, chopped (to taste)
- kosher salt
- fresh ground black pepper, to taste
- 9.85-19.71 ml olive oil
- 453.59 g raw shrimp, peeled & deveined
- 9.85-19.71 ml garlic, minced (or to taste)
directions
- If using larger than cherry or grape tomatoes, cut them in segments about the same size as your shrimp. In a medium bowl, combine tomatoes & basil. Season with salt & pepper; set aside.
- Rinse, drain & pat shrimp dry; season with salt & pepper. Heat a large saute pan or skillet over medium heat; when hot, add shrimp and saute for about 1 minute. Add garlic, and continue to saute shrimp until pink and cooked through.
- Add shrimp and garlic to bowl of tomatoes & basil, and toss well. May be served hot (or at room temperature, per the original recipe).
